What type of gauge is typically used to check the position of gaskets in concrete pressure pipeline joints?

The feeler gauge is specifically designed to measure gaps and clearances in various assemblies, which makes it suitable for checking the position of gaskets in concrete pressure pipeline joints. This tool consists of a set of thin, flat strips of metal, each with a different thickness, allowing for precise measurement of the space between components.

When installed in pipeline joints, gaskets need to be properly positioned to ensure an effective seal and maintain pressure within the system. A feeler gauge can be inserted into the joint to confirm that the gasket is aligned correctly, ensuring that it sits uniformly and tightly against the surfaces it is intended to seal.

In contrast, although other gauges like a caliper gauge or depth gauge serve specific purposes—measuring dimensions or depths—they are not tailored for assessing the minute gaps that a feeler gauge can accurately measure. A pressure gauge, as well, is used to measure the pressure within a system rather than the positioning or condition of gaskets. Using a feeler gauge ensures that technicians maintain the integrity of the pipeline joint by confirming gaskets are positioned correctly, which is critical for preventing leaks and ensuring the efficient operation of the pressure pipeline system.
